ICT Service Delivery Engineer. Full Time. 37 Hours Per Week. Permanent. 

We are seeking to appoint an experienced ICT Service Delivery Engineer to join our Infrastructure Support Team. In this role you will develop and manage the College network / telecoms systems and ICT infrastructure, always ensuring robust and reliable services that support the needs of the College staff and students. 

The team is a highly technical and experienced department within the College, supporting and developing an extensive range of ICT facilities, working within an ITIL framework to support a diverse user community. 

To be successful you must hold the following:

A Degree or equivalent in a related discipline, or demonstrate a range of relevant experience within an enterprise network environment, significant and proven technical support experience, together with a desire to resolve issues to root cause under minimum supervision.

Minimum Level 2 qualification in Maths and English (GCSE Grade C or above, GCSE Grade 4 or above, or equivalent). 

The role requires a clear analytical logical approach to problem solving along with good interpersonal and communication skills. The ability to work independently and as part of a diverse technical team across multiple sites is essential to the role. 

Experience in Microsoft Windows Server operating systems is essential, whilst the following technologies would be desirable: O365 Management, VMWare, Meraki, Fortinet/Fortigate Firewalls and SCCM. Experience of managing, deploying and maintaining Layer 3 networks is also advantageous.  

We strive for excellence within the team, continually looking for ways to improve our resiliency, security and operational availability. With a program of continuous improvement, the successful candidate will become part of a team where personal/ professional development is a cornerstone of the role, and the opportunity to learn new technologies and skills.
